Understanding Stubborn Belly Fat and Why It’s Hard to Lose

Losing belly fat is important for health, not just looks. Many find it hard to lose belly fat, even with hard work. Belly fat is more complex than it seems.

The Science Behind Fat Storage

Our bodies store fat to survive. When we eat more than we burn, we turn extra energy into fat. Belly fat, like visceral fat around organs, is hard to lose because of how it works.

  • Visceral fat acts like an active organ, releasing hormones
  • Genetics play a significant role in fat distribution
  • Metabolism slows with age, making belly fat burner techniques more challenging

Hormonal Influences on Belly Fat

Hormones greatly affect belly fat loss. Cortisol, a stress hormone, can make you store fat around your midsection. Insulin resistance also leads to more belly fat.

Common Misconceptions About Fat Loss

Many think spot reduction is possible with belly fat exercises. But, it’s not true. To lose belly fat, you need to change your whole lifestyle, including diet, exercise, and managing stress.

  • Crunches alone won’t eliminate belly fat
  • Low-calorie diets can actually slow metabolism
  • Consistent, balanced approaches yield better results

Strategic Meal Timing to Boost Fat Burning

Unlocking your metabolism can change your belly fat loss journey. Meal timing is key to fat burning. Our bodies react differently to when and what we eat.

Here are some tips for losing belly fat through meal timing:

  • Try intermittent fasting to boost your metabolic rate
  • Eat big meals when you’re most active
  • Stick to a regular eating schedule for fat burning

Your diet isn’t just about food, but when you eat it. Studies show our bodies process food differently at different times. Eating in an 8-10 hour window can boost metabolism and cut belly fat.

Here are more ways to lose fat:

  1. Start with a protein-rich breakfast soon after waking
  2. Don’t eat late at night
  3. Keep meals 3-4 hours apart for steady energy

By using these meal timing tips, you can make your body burn fat better. Small changes in your eating schedule can help a lot with losing belly fat.

How to Lose Belly Fat Through Smart Food Choices

Changing your diet is a great way to lose belly fat. The foods you pick can really help your body burn fat. It’s important to know which foods help and which ones don’t.

Best Foods for Fat Loss

Choosing the right foods can help you lose belly fat faster. Here are some foods that boost your metabolism:

  • Lean proteins like chicken, fish, and tofu
  • High-fiber vegetables such as broccoli and spinach
  • Healthy fats from avocados, nuts, and olive oil
  • Complex carbohydrates like quinoa and sweet potatoes
  • Metabolism-boosting spices including cayenne and ginger

Foods to Avoid for a Flatter Stomach

Some foods can slow down your belly fat loss. Try to eat less of these foods:

  • Processed sugary snacks
  • Refined carbohydrates
  • Alcohol
  • Deep-fried foods
  • Sugary beverages

Portion Control Strategies

It’s important to control how much you eat. Here are some tips:

  1. Use smaller plates to naturally reduce portion sizes
  2. Practice mindful eating and eat slowly
  3. Measure food servings with measuring cups
  4. Fill half your plate with vegetables
  5. Drink water before meals to reduce hunger

By making smart food choices and controlling portions, you can lose belly fat. Remember, it’s all about being consistent, not perfect.

The Power of Protein in Reducing Abdominal Fat

Protein is more than just for building muscles. It’s a key player in losing belly fat. It helps you get a lean and healthy body.

Here’s why protein is important for your diet:

  • Boosts metabolism and burns more calories
  • Helps preserve lean muscle mass during weight loss
  • Increases feelings of fullness, reducing overall calorie intake
  • Stabilizes blood sugar levels

Your body works harder to digest protein than carbs or fats. This means you burn more calories. Eating protein-rich foods can help you lose belly fat better than low-calorie diets.

Here are some top protein sources for losing belly fat:

  1. Lean chicken breast
  2. Greek yogurt
  3. Eggs
  4. Fish like salmon and tuna
  5. Plant-based proteins like lentils and quinoa

Eat 25-30% of your daily calories from protein. This helps your body burn fat and build muscle. It makes your diet more effective and lasting.

Hidden Sugar Sources Sabotaging Your Belly Fat Loss

Sugar can sneak up on you when trying to lose belly fat. Many people find it hard to lose weight without knowing about hidden sugars. These sugars are stored as fat around the belly.

Decoding Food Labels Like a Pro

It’s important to know how to read food labels to lose belly fat. Sugar has many names that might surprise you. Here are some common ones:

  • High fructose corn syrup
  • Dextrose
  • Maltose
  • Sucrose
  • Fruit juice concentrates

Natural Sugar Alternatives

For tips on losing belly fat, try replacing refined sugars with better options. Here are some good choices:

  • Stevia
  • Monk fruit sweetener
  • Raw honey
  • Pure maple syrup

Understanding Artificial Sweeteners

Artificial sweeteners might seem like a quick fix for belly fat loss. But they can actually make fat storage worse. Studies show they might mess with metabolism and gut health, making weight loss harder.

Lowering sugar intake is key to reaching your body goals. Being aware of hidden sugars and choosing better options can help you lose belly fat better.

Hydration Habits That Accelerate Fat Loss Results

Water is key to losing belly fat. It boosts your metabolism, helping you burn fat better. Drink 8-10 glasses of water a day to aid in losing belly fat.

Drinking water before meals can help control hunger. This means you eat fewer calories. Cold water also makes your body work harder, burning more calories. These hydration tips can greatly help in losing weight.

Eat hydrating foods like cucumber, watermelon, and zucchini. They give you important nutrients and help keep your body balanced. Staying hydrated is more than just drinking water. It’s about helping your body burn fat naturally.

Pro tip for belly fat loss: Drink a glass of water first thing in the morning. Keep a water bottle with you to stay on track. Your body will be more efficient at burning fat and keeping energy up all day.
